Insider Selling: Esquire Financial (NASDAQ:ESQ) Director Sells 17,000 Shares of Stock
by Amy Steele · The Cerbat GemEsquire Financial Holdings, Inc. (NASDAQ:ESQ – Get Free Report) Director Selig Zises sold 17,000 shares of the company’s stock in a transaction on Friday, August 22nd. The shares were sold at an average price of $99.71, for a total transaction of $1,695,070.00. Following the sale, the director owned 21,001 shares of the company’s stock, valued at $2,094,009.71. This represents a 44.74% decrease in their ownership of the stock. Esquire Financial Price Performance
Esquire Financial stock traded up $1.75 during mid-day trading on Tuesday, reaching $100.49. 66,957 shares of the company traded hands, compared to its average volume of 91,866. The firm’s 50 day moving average price is $96.52 and its 200 day moving average price is $87.04. The firm has a market capitalization of $858.18 million, a price-to-earnings ratio of 18.54 and a beta of 0.57. Esquire Financial Holdings, Inc. has a 52-week low of $57.00 and a 52-week high of $106.11.
Esquire Financial (NASDAQ:ESQ – Get Free Report) last issued its quarterly earnings data on Thursday, July 24th. The company reported $1.38 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, meeting analysts’ consensus estimates of $1.38. The business had revenue of ($24.94) million for the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$28.26 million. Esquire Financial had a net margin of 30.96% and a return on equity of 18.87%. On average, sell-side analysts anticipate that Esquire Financial Holdings, Inc. will post 5.52 EPS for the current year.
Esquire Financial Announces Dividend
The business also recently disclosed a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Tuesday, September 2nd. Shareholders of record on Friday, August 15th will be given a dividend of $0.175 per share. This represents a $0.70 dividend on an annualized basis and a yield of 0.7%. The ex-dividend date of this dividend is Friday, August 15th. Esquire Financial’s payout ratio is presently 12.92%.

Esquire Financial Company Profile
Esquire Financial Holdings, Inc operates as the bank holding company for Esquire Bank, National Association that provides commercial banking products and services to legal industry and small businesses, and commercial and retail customers in the United States. The company offers checking, savings, money market, and time deposits, as well as certificates of deposit.
